At this time, it cannot be measured by the transaction price at the auction.

The final sale price at the auction basically represents the highest price of similar works in the current market. This transaction price includes the part that the auction house needs to charge a commission. The price that the buyer needs to pay is of high, but the hands that the seller can get are much smaller than the transaction price.

If the hammer price is one million, plus the commission buyer needs to pay, that is, the final transaction price that everyone can find in the end is about 1.15 million. In addition to paying various fees such as catalog fees, the seller also has to pay the auction house a commission of 10% of the hammer price of 100%, which is less than 900,000 yuan.

Therefore, even if you have to use the auction price to estimate an item with a hammer price of one million, the maximum estimation given by the appraisers in the end is only more than 800,000 yuan. However, often, this price has to be settled and dived a lot.

Because this is at auction, it can be said that it represents the highest price of the same collection on the market.

If the appraiser valuates your collection, it will cost millions of people and tens of millions of people. It is best to be vigilant, especially some famous appraisers who charge according to the percentage of market valuation. The higher the valuation, the more they will earn.
